The Signing of a Cooperation Agreement with the Somali Chamber of Commerce and Industry SCCI

In consistency with its policy to focus on Africa and further to the recent appointment of two senior African experts as new members of CRCICA Board of Trustees, CRCICA concluded on 31 March 2015 a cooperation agreement with the Somali Chamber of Commerce and Industry. One of the salient objectives of the agreement is to enable the two cooperating parties to conduct training programs and workshops on international arbitration in Mogadishu for Somalians with various backgrounds.
